#d7b1fb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7b1fb is composed of 84.3% red, 69.4%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.3% cyan, 29.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 270.8 degrees, a saturation of 90.2% and a lightness of 83.9%. #d7b1fb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#af63f7.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

● #d7b1fb color description : Very soft violet.
#d7b1fb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d7b1fb has RGB values of R:215, G:177, B:251 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 14135803.

Shades and Tints of #d7b1fb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08010f is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d7b1fb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d6d4d8 is the less saturated color, while #d7aefe is the most saturated one.
